KPMG is currently seeking a Senior Associate, Risk Management, Technology Data Organization to join our Risk Management organization.

Responsibilities :

Assist in identifying, evaluating, and mitigating technology-related risks to effectively manage the firm’s technology risks;

collaborate effectively with business leadership, project team members, and various review teams (for example, Security, Privacy, and Legal) to achieve this goal

  • Conduct periodic compliance activities to help ensure that technologies and processes adhere to respective requirements
  • Support the continuous improvement of Risk Management processes, materials, and tools by helping to design, develop, and evaluate risk management guidelines and policies;

suggest changes and coordinate implementation as needed

  • Lead and / or participate in various Risk Management projects and initiatives
  • Direct and / or participate in overseeing and evaluating the firm’s technology processes to ensure effective controls are in place
  • Assist teams in developing and implementing new technology governance review methodologies and protocols in response to emerging technologies, new services, or the firm’s strategic transformation initiatives

Qualifications :

Minimum three years of recent related work experience in risk management, project management, IT security management, software development, IT operations and / or technology-related consulting;

client facing consulting experience preferred

  • Bachelor's degree from an accredited college / university
  • Relevant IT or risk management certification (CRISC, CISSP, CISM and CISA) preferred; working knowledge of Service Now’s eGRC Solutions is a plus
  • Excellent interpersonal skills with a demonstrated ability to gain the confidence and respect of various levels; strong written and verbal communication skills;

exceptional organizational, analytical, and critical thinking skills

Hands-on, independent, and accountable management style; progressive experience leading multi-disciplinary teams and managing multiple concurrent tasks and projects
